First on our list of bars in Midtown NYC, it’s The Skylark. One of our favorite bars in the whole city!

The Skylark is a sky-high cocktail lounge, with a cool vibe, great music, and views of Times Square and the Empire State.

The vibe here is chilled, and the cocktails are super tasty. It’s the kind of bar you might want to head to in the evening for a date night.

You can also enjoy their outdoor seating in the summer, making it even more appealing. It’s a great pick for bars in Midtown.

Next on our list of the best bars in Midtown, NYC, it’s Bo Peep. This cute little cocktail bar is really quirky and lovely, and we adore it.

Bo Peep is located a few blocks south from Bryant Park, and features vintage-inspired decor, and a live piano too.

Bo Peep is open for ‘two seatings per night’ – and we recommend booking ahead because this place is really popular.

They also have a really great rotation of musicians and performers here too, which is why it’s included on our list of the best bars in Midtown NYC.

Bar 54 is a rooftop cocktail bar just north of Bryant Park, with a huge cocktail menu to choose from.

This place is oozing cool, and makes an amazing ick for date nights or romantic occasions!

The Rum House is next on our list of the best bars in Midtown NYC. You might have guessed it… but these guys are known for rum! More specifically… Their rum cocktails.

The Rum House is sophisticated, swanky, candlelit, and just lovely. And another reason we love it? The live music!

The Rum Huse is also known for their piano nights, which makes it such a chilled and enjoyable spot for drinking. It’s such a wonderful choice for bars in Midtown NYC.

You’ll find all the classic cocktails here, as well as a good selection of beers and wine too. And the decor is gorgeous. We can’t say enough good things about this bar in Midtown NYC.

This is one of the most exclusive bars in Midtown NYC, and you’ll often find Broadway performers relaxing here post-show!

For drinks, this is a great location if you’re into your beer and wine. As their beer and wine menu is small, but perfectly curated.

Bar Centrale is small, and very intimate – so we recommend making reservations if you want to spend the night here. It’s beautiful and popular – which means it is often fully booked!
